​Since becoming a missionary at her church over 30 years ago, Shannon Mouton has continued to serve, in and out of season. She has given of her time and talents at various organizations throughout the DMV–Whitman-Walker Institute (formerly, Whitman-Walker Clinic), Food & Friends, Calvary Women’s Services, the Potter’s House–and gone on two medical mission trips to Kingston, Jamaica. Shannon has served on numerous non-profit boards, including Calvary Women’s Services, the Phyllis Wheatley YWCA, the IN Series and The George Washington Alumni Association.

Food Pantry Assistant: Food Pantry Assistants accept, sort, and organize donations in our food pantry. These volunteers use safe food handling procedures and organizational skills to ensure that all the food we give to clients and their families is safe to eat. Their work is a huge part of what we do at LARS, and they have a big impact on fighting food insecurity in the community.

OUR OFFICE:
311 Laurel Ave
Laurel, MD 20707


CLIENT SERVICE HOURS:
​M/T/W/TH/F 9:00AM-2:00PM
M 5:00PM-7:30PM
Monday and Friday: By Appointment Only

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day: No appointment needed for food assistance
(Clients wishing to schedule a Wednesday appointment can still do so) 
*Appointments are necessary for the following services: Financial Assistance, Clothing Voucher, Eye Glasses Voucher, SNAP Applications or Renewal’s, Obtaining an ID/SS Card and Mail Sign-Up’s*
